Logging into Your Trezor Wallet

Trezor Login is the process of securely accessing your cryptocurrency portfolio using your hardware wallet and companion software, typically Trezor Suite.

Step 1: Connect Your Trezor Device

Use the USB cable to connect your Trezor device to your computer or mobile device. Make sure you are using the official Trezor Suite application or accessing the official Trezor web platform. Never connect your device to untrusted software or websites.

Step 2: Enter Your PIN

Your PIN is a key security layer for Trezor devices. Each time you log in:

  1. Your device will display a randomized PIN layout on the screen.

  2. You must enter the correct PIN on your device using your computer’s interface.

  3. The randomized layout prevents keyloggers from capturing your PIN.

If someone attempts to guess your PIN incorrectly multiple times, the device introduces delays, protecting against brute-force attacks.

Step 3: Access Trezor Suite

Once your device is connected and PIN verified, Trezor Suite will display your portfolio. You can view balances, transaction history, and account details securely.

Step 4: Optional Passphrase Protection

For advanced security, you can enable a passphrase. This additional layer acts as a “25th word” to your recovery phrase and ensures that even if someone obtains your recovery phrase, they cannot access your funds without the passphrase.

Logging in After Recovery

If you ever need to restore access to your Trezor wallet, the login process involves:

  1. Connecting a new Trezor device or resetting your existing one.

  2. Choosing “Recover Wallet” during setup.

  3. Entering your 24-word recovery phrase in the correct order.

  4. Setting a new PIN and optional passphrase.

This process allows you to regain access securely, even if your device is lost or damaged.

Troubleshooting Login Issues

While Trezor is designed for simplicity, users may encounter occasional login issues:

  • Device Not Recognized: Ensure the USB cable and port are functioning, and that you are using official Trezor software.

  • Forgotten PIN: Trezor devices do not allow PIN recovery without the recovery phrase. In this case, you will need to reset the device and restore using your recovery phrase.

  • Recovery Phrase Errors: Double-check the word order and spelling; Trezor will not accept incorrect phrases.

Always follow official Trezor guidance when troubleshooting to avoid compromising security.
